Job Description
We are looking for a highly experienced Forward Deployed Product Designer to continue growing our Design team and help shape the future of the Air Enterprise Readiness platform. This role is highly embedded: you will work directly alongside our forward-deployed engineers and end-users, requiring a designer who values speed of delivery over perfection and rapid iteration. You must be a critical thinker and problem solver who can take ownership of feature strategy and development. A strong candidate can not only convert ambiguous objectives into empowering and enjoyable experiences but also helps facilitate all parts of the process, including rapid, low-fidelity prototyping, interaction design, and on-site client engagement to drive continuous UX research and ensure we are building for user needs.
Our forward-deployed product team is a collaborative group of product managers, implementation, and engineers. We operate within integrated deployment, each of which focuses on key user workflows and needs that we have identified in the defense space. You will join a deployment depending on your background and take charge of the tasks for that track.In a typical week, the individual who fills this position could expect to:
Collaborate directly with end-users and forward-deployed engineers to understand mission-critical workflows.
Gather real-time feedback and iterate rapidly on design solutions within the operational environment.
Collaborate with product managers and engineers to scope, architect, and deliver 0-to-1 product initiatives and prototypes.
Assess, prioritize, and address the most critical gaps in prototype solutions under development, based on user feedback and in partnership with product managers.
Fail often, iterate quickly, and try again.
This role is a full-time position located out of our offices in Pittsburgh, PA, or Arlington, VA.
This role may require up to 50% travel.
